Description:

The 1962 Bartram built former ARLINGTON COURT, Turnbull Scott's SOUTHGATE from 1964 to 1969, took the name GELA in 1970 for a long term charter to TMM of Mexico. Between 1973 and 1978 she was managed by Reardon Smith. Here GELA is seen passing Rozenburg on 26th May 1974 inbound from Hamburg to load for Veracruz.

In 1979 GELA was sold to Albatross Shipping Enterprises (Constantinos G.Los) of Piraeus, Greece.

GELA was laid up at Astakos around 23rd July 1982 until sold to Palmyra Tsiris Lines in 1984 and renamed CYCLOPUS as which she traded for just two more years before arriving at Chinese breakers in July 1986.
